Mirwaiz remains under house arrest, Hurriyat (M) postpones executive meeting

Srinagar: Mirwaiz Umar Farooq, the chairman of Hurriyat Conference (M), remained under house arrest following which amalgam has postponed its executive council meeting scheduled at party headquarters ate Rajbagh here on Monday.
In a statement issued here, the Hurriyat Conference termed the continued house arrest of Mirwaiz as undemocratic, dictatorial and political vendetta.
“The statement government’s recent claim that Hurriyat conference chairman and other senior leaders were free to carry with their activities have proved hoax,” said a spokesman in the statement and condemned the continued house arrest of Mirwaiz at Nigeen residence.
